Frequently Asked Questions about Southeast Denver
How much are Studio apartments in Southeast Denver?
There are currently 12 Studio Apartments in Southeast Denver with rent ranges from $956 to $1,861 with an average price of $1,536.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Southeast Denver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Southeast Denver ranges from $625 to $4,343 with an average monthly rent of $1,682.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Southeast Denver c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Southeast Denver range from $1,299 to $6,124.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,208.
How expensive are Southeast Denver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 14 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Southeast Denver on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$2,164 to $11,468 - averaging $3,661 for the location.
